“We hit Iran very hard,” said Donald Trump after three cargo ships were attacked while transiting the Strait of Hormuz.
The U.S. military said it had launched fresh strikes on Iran aimed at keeping the vital shipping lane open, hours after Trump declared that an interim agreement to end the conflict was "over."
The Strait of Hormuz remains one of the world's most critical energy chokepoints, carrying around a fifth of global oil supplies before the conflict began. While Iran has not claimed responsibility for the attacks on the cargo ships, tensions in the region continue to escalate.
